package ecies
import (
"github.com/arxanchain/sdk-go-common/crypto/ecc/primitives"
errs "github.com/arxanchain/sdk-go-common/errors"
)
type encryptionSchemeImpl struct {
isForEncryption bool
// Parameters
params primitives.AsymmetricCipherParameters
pub *publicKeyImpl
priv *secretKeyImpl
}
func (es *encryptionSchemeImpl) Init(params primitives.AsymmetricCipherParameters) error {
if params == nil {
return primitives.ErrInvalidNilKeyParameter
}
es.isForEncryption = params.IsPublic()
es.params = params
if es.isForEncryption {
switch pk := params.(type) {
case *publicKeyImpl:
es.pub = pk
default:
return primitives.ErrInvalidPublicKeyType
}
} else {
switch sk := params.(type) {
case *secretKeyImpl:
es.priv = sk
default:
return primitives.ErrInvalidKeyParameter
}
}
return nil
}
func (es *encryptionSchemeImpl) Process(msg []byte) ([]byte, error) {
if len(msg) == 0 {
return nil, errs.ErrNilArgument
}
if es.isForEncryption {
// Encrypt
return eciesEncrypt(es.params.GetRand(), es.pub.pub, nil, nil, msg)
}
// Decrypt
return eciesDecrypt(es.priv.priv, nil, nil, msg)
}
